Drupal из командной строки -- drush

Я человек ленивый. Увидев, что на сайте под управлением Drupal нужно обновить десяток модулей, я стал искать способ облегчить себе задачу.

Я человек ленивый. Увидев, что на сайте под управлением Drupal нужно обновить десяток модулей, я стал искать способ облегчить себе задачу.

Решение нашлось быстро: [drush](http://drupal.org/modules/drush).

<!--more-->

Скачать на сервер сайта тарболл, распаковать в домашнюю директорию и перейти в каталог сайта:

cd ~
wget http://ftp.drupal.org/files/projects/drush-All-Versions-2.1.tar.gz
tar xzf drush-All-Versions-2.1.tar.gz
cd /var/www/vhosts/testsite/html

Осталось набрать одну команду:

~/drush/drush up

и задача обновления модулей сайта решена.

Вопросы бэкапа информации в бд и сохранения старых версий модулей на случай неожиданностей никто не отменял -- внимательно читайте документацию самого drush, он позволяет решить множество задач повседневного администрирования сайтов на Drupal.

Добавить комментарий

Plain text

  • HTML-теги не обрабатываются и показываются как обычный текст
  • Адреса страниц и электронной почты автоматически преобразуются в ссылки.
  • Строки и абзацы переносятся автоматически.
CAPTCHA
This question is for testing whether or not you are a human visitor and to prevent automated spam submissions.